294 rt-serializer - Serialize an RT database to disk
298 rt-validator --check && rt-serializer
300 This script is used to write out the entire RT database to disk, for
301 later import into a different RT instance. It requires that the data in
302 the database be self-consistent, in order to do so; please make sure
303 that the database being exported passes validation by L<rt-validator>
304 before attempting to use C<rt-serializer>.
306 While running, it will attempt to estimate the number of remaining
307 objects to be serialized; these estimates are pessimistic, and will be
308 incorrect if C<--no-users>, C<--no-groups>, or C<--no-tickets> are used.
310 If the controlling terminal is large enough (more than 25 columns high)
311 and the C<gnuplot> program is installed, it will also show a textual
312 graph of the queue size over time.
318 =item B<--directory> I<name>
320 The name of the output directory to write data files to, which should
321 not exist yet; it is a fatal error if it does. Defaults to
322 C<< ./I<$Organization>:I<Date>/ >>, where I<$Organization> is as set in
323 F<RT_SiteConfig.pm>, and I<Date> is today's date.
327 Remove the output directory before starting.
329 =item B<--size> I<megabytes>
331 By default, C<rt-serializer> chunks its output into data files which are
332 around 32Mb in size; this option is used to set a different threshold
333 size, in megabytes. Note that this is the threshold after which it
334 rotates to writing a new file, and is as such the I<lower bound> on the
335 size of each output file.
339 By default, all privileged users are serialized; passing C<--no-users>
340 limits it to only those users which are referenced by serialized tickets
341 and history, and are thus necessary for internal consistency.

349 =item B<--no-deleted>
351 By default, all tickets, including deleted tickets, are serialized;
352 passing C<--no-deleted> skips deleted tickets during serialization.
356 No scrips or templates are serialized by default; this option forces all
357 scrips and templates to be serialized.

368 =item B<--limit-queues>
370 Takes a list of queue IDs or names separated by commas. When provided, only
371 that set of queues (and the tickets in them) will be serialized.
375 Takes a list of custom field IDs or names separated by commas. When provided,
376 only that set of custom fields will be serialized.
378 =item B<--hyperlink-unmigrated>
380 Replace links to local records which are not being migrated with hyperlinks.
381 The hyperlinks will use the serializing RT's configured URL.
383 Without this option, such links are instead dropped, and transactions which
384 had updated such links will be replaced with an explanatory message.
388 Serializes your entire database, creating a clone. This option should
389 be used if you want to migrate your RT database from one database type
390 to another (e.g. MySQL to Postgres). It is an error to combine
391 C<--clone> with any option that limits object types serialized. No
392 dependency walking is performed when cloning. C<rt-importer> will detect
393 that your serialized data set was generated by a clone.
395 =item B<--incremental>
397 Will generate an incremenal serialized dataset using the data stored in
398 your IncrementalRecords database table. This assumes that you have created
399 that table and run RT using the Record_Local.pm shim as documented in
400 C<docs/incremental-export/>.
404 Adjust how often the garbage collection sweep is done; lower numbers are
405 more frequent. See L</GARBAGE COLLECTION>.
409 Adjust how many rows are pulled from the database in a single query. Disable
410 paging by setting this to 0. Defaults to 100.
412 Keep in mind that rows from RT's Attachments table are the limiting factor when
413 determining page size. You should likely be aiming for 60-75% of your total
414 memory on an otherwise unloaded box.

427 =head1 GARBAGE COLLECTION
429 C<rt-serializer> maintains a priority queue of objects to serialize, or
430 searches which may result in objects to serialize. When inserting into
431 this queue, it does no checking if the object in question is already in
432 the queue, or if the search will contain any results. These checks are
433 done when the object reaches the front of the queue, or during periodic
436 During periodic garbage collection, the entire queue is swept for
437 objects which have already been serialized, occur more than once in the
438 queue, and searches which contain no results in the database. This is
439 done to reduce the memory footprint of the serialization process, and is
440 triggered when enough new objects have been placed in the queue. This
441 parameter is tunable via the C<--gc> parameter, which defaults to
442 running garbage collection every 5,000 objects inserted into the queue;
443 smaller numbers will result in more frequent garbage collection.
445 The default of 5,000 is roughly tuned based on a database with several
446 thousand tickets, but optimal values will vary wildly depending on
447 database configuration and size. Values as low as 25 have provided
448 speedups with smaller databases; if speed is a factor, experimenting
449 with different C<--gc> values may be helpful. Note that there are
450 significant boundary condition changes in serialization rate, as the
451 queue empties and fills, causing the time estimates to be rather
452 imprecise near the start and end of the process.
